Hello! 欢迎来到小浪云!


Linux的Samba共享及挂载设置详解


avatar
小浪云 2024-07-17 50


摘要:本文详细描述了如何在Linux环境中设置Samba以实现文件和打印机的跨平台共享,并解释了如何在Linux客户端上挂载这些共享。通过遵循这些步骤,您将能够在LinuxWindows系统之间无缝地共享文件。

一、Linux服务器上的Samba安装与配置

首先,我们需要在Linux服务器上安装Samba。根据您的Linux发行版,可以使用以下命令

sudo yum install samba 或 sudo apt-get install samba

安装完成后,我们需要配置Samba共享。这通常涉及编辑Samba的主配置文件(通常是/etc/samba/smb.conf)。

在此文件中,您需要定义哪些文件夹将被共享、哪些用户有权访问这些共享以及他们的权限是什么(例如,只读或读写)。

二、Linux客户端上的Samba共享挂载

Linux客户端上,您首先需要确保已安装cifs-utils。这可以通过以下命令完成:

sudo yum install cifs-utils

接下来,您需要创建一个本地文件夹,作为Samba共享的挂载点。例如:

sudo mkdir /mnt/samba_share

有了这个挂载点后,您就可以使用mount命令将Samba共享挂载到本地文件系统上。您将需要提供Samba服务器上的用户名和密码,以及要挂载的共享的名称。

三、安全性考虑

为了提高安全性,建议不要在命令行中直接使用明文密码。相反,您可以将用户名和密码存储在一个credentials文件中,并在挂载时引用该文件。

总的来说,通过Samba,Linux用户可以轻松地在不同平台之间共享文件和打印机。只需确保正确配置Samba服务器,并在客户端上正确挂载共享,即可实现无缝的文件共享体验。

相关阅读